C++ homework help online - An Overview

In early versions of C, only capabilities that return styles apart from int need to be declared if employed before the perform definition; functions utilized without prior declaration ended up presumed to return sort int.

The origin of C is carefully tied to the event of your Unix running system, originally executed in assembly language on the PDP-seven by Dennis Ritchie and Ken Thompson, incorporating several Thoughts from colleagues. Sooner or later, they decided to port the running process into a PDP-eleven.

C is a vital cross-System programming language. During this online video, I supply a swift introduction for the language and how to understand it applying this system.

The vast majority of just lately reserved text start with an underscore followed by a money letter, since identifiers of that kind were Earlier reserved via the C conventional for use only by implementations. Considering that present application supply code mustn't are actually making use of these identifiers, it wouldn't be influenced when C implementations started out supporting these extensions on the programming language.

community: const std::string& name_good() const; // Suitable: the caller can't alter the Human being's name std::string& name_evil() const; // Improper: the caller can alter the Individual's name int age() const; // Also appropriate: the caller won't be able to alter the Human being's age // ...

Dynamic memory allocation: why not look here blocks of memory of arbitrary dimensions might be requested at operate-time employing library functions like malloc from the area of memory called the heap; these blocks persist till subsequently freed for reuse by contacting the library perform realloc or totally free

Instruments for example Purify or Valgrind and linking with libraries containing Unique variations with the memory allocation capabilities can help uncover runtime errors in memory use. Makes use of

It is possible to include things to an array simultaneously the array is declared. Here I demonstrate how to do this and I also make clear how the outcomes of calculations may perhaps change in accordance with the ‘precedence’ of operators.

Heterogeneous combination info forms (struct) permit associated facts things to get accessed and assigned as a unit.

Due to the fact arrays are always accessed (in influence) via pointers, array accesses are typically not checked from the underlying array size, While some compilers might deliver bounds examining as a choice.

We're volunteers. And by providing out responses at no cost we wouldn't be marketing that individuals basically head out and try to master some thing for themself (god forbid!

In all around 1977, Ritchie and Stephen C. Johnson designed more alterations to the language to facilitate portability of your Unix running method. Johnson's Moveable C Compiler served as The premise for quite a few implementations of C on new platforms.[thirteen] K&R C

•Describe the over here diagnostic steps you took to try to pin down the situation your self before you decide to asked the dilemma.

If you can't get an answer, remember to Will not acquire it personally that we don't really feel we are able to help you. At times the associates from the asked team may possibly simply just not know the answer. No reaction is not really similar to currently being ignored, even though admittedly It really is difficult to spot the main difference from outside.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15

Comments on “C++ homework help online - An Overview”

Leave a Reply